Senior Research Assistant

Job Description:

About This Opportunity

We’re seeking a Senior Research Assistant to play a key role in advancing the Dust and Respiratory Health Program. This is an exciting opportunity to apply your expertise in occupational hygiene, mining, mineralogy, microscopy, occupational health, or related disciplines to research that makes a difference.

As part of a dynamic, multidisciplinary team, you’ll provide specialist technical and research expertise across the entire research life cycle—helping deliver high-quality outcomes in a rapidly expanding field with significant growth potential.

If you’re experienced, motivated, and ready to contribute to research that improves health and safety, we’d love to hear from you!

Key responsibilities will include:

  • Conduct fieldwork at participating mine sites, including collection and management of paired respirable and inhalable dust samples and real-time monitoring data.
  • Liaise professionally with mine site personnel, contractors, and equipment operators to support safe and efficient field activities.
  • Assist with laboratory-based chamber experiments and comparison trials.
  • Ensure data quality control, maintain laboratory and field records, and comply with all UQ and site-specific safety requirements.
  • Compile, clean, and manage large datasets from microscopy and real-time monitoring, performing trend and statistical analyses where required.
  • Contribute to technical reporting, fact sheets, publications, and conference materials, communicating effectively with project partners and stakeholders.
  • Travel to regional and remote locations as required for fieldwork; a valid driver’s licence is essential.

About You

  • Bachelor’s degree in environmental science, occupational hygiene, engineering, chemistry, geology or a related field (or equivalent experience).
  • Demonstrated experience in industrial, mining, or environmental settings.
  • Strong interpersonal and communication skills, with the ability to engage confidently with mine site personnel and industry partners.
  • Proven ability to collect, manage, and analyse scientific or technical data with attention to detail and accuracy. Scientific laboratory experience desirable.
  • Ability to work both independently and collaboratively within a multidisciplinary research team.
  • Current driver’s licence and willingness to travel to regional and remote locations for fieldwork.
